Official: Hulkenberg remains with Force India for 2015
Sahara Force India has confirmed that Nico Hulkenberg will continue to race with team for 2015.The 27-year-old German returned to Sahara Force India at the start of 2014 and has enjoyed his most successful Formula One season to date, with points finishes in 13 races, including four fifth place finishes.'Everybody in the team is delighted to see Nico remain a Sahara Force India driver for next season,' said Vijay Mallya, Team Principal and Managing Director. 'We rate him very highly and he has done a tremendous job this year by consistently picking up crucial championship points.
